This Certificate Programme in Behavioral Economics for Fundraising equips participants with the knowledge and skills to leverage insights from behavioral science to enhance fundraising strategies. The programme delves into the psychology of giving, exploring cognitive biases and decision-making processes that influence donor behavior.
Learning outcomes include a comprehensive understanding of key behavioral economics principles, practical application of these principles in designing effective fundraising campaigns, and the ability to analyze donor data to optimize fundraising efforts. Participants will gain proficiency in crafting compelling narratives, utilizing framing techniques, and employing persuasive communication strategies to boost donation rates. This includes techniques in donor cultivation and stewardship.
The programme's duration is typically flexible, often ranging from several weeks to a few months, depending on the specific course structure and provider. Self-paced online learning options are often available alongside instructor-led sessions to cater to various schedules and learning preferences. The program incorporates case studies and interactive exercises to ensure practical application of the knowledge gained.
